99. Glory to His Name

1 Down at the cross where my Saviour died,
Down where for cleansing from sin I cried;
There to my heart was the blood applied;
Glory to his name.

Chorus:
Glory to his name,
Glory to his name;
There to my heart was the blood applied;
Glory to his name.

2 I am so wondrously saved from sin,
Jesus so sweetly abides within;
There at the cross where he took me in;
Glory to his name. [Chorus]

3 Oh, precious fountain, that saves from sin!
I am so glad I have entered in;
There Jesus saves me and keeps me clean;
Glory to his name. [Chorus]

4 Come to this fountain so rich and sweet,
Cast thy poor soul at the Saviour’s feet;
Plunge in to-day, and be made complete;
Glory to his name. [Chorus]

Text Information
First Line: Down at the cross where my Saviour died
Title: Glory to His Name
Author: Rev. E. A. Hoffman
Refrain First Line: Glory to his name
Language: English
Publication Date: 1890
Copyright: By permission.
Notes: "I will glorify thy name forevermore."
Tune Information
Name: [Down at the cross where my Saviour died]
Composer: Rev. J. H. Stockton
Key: A♭ Major
